HTTP server simulator that returns faithful error responses from 24 real servers across four decades, from NCSA httpd to Envoy. In-memory access monitoring, local traffic classification against 9 public reputation feeds, and a Basic-auth panel. No disk persistence, 2 runtime dependencies, 648 tests
